As organised by George G., on Monday 10th February 2025, Some of the usual folks gathered in the Boot & Flogger, for a horizontal of 2000s.

Woe betide! What has become of us‽ A horizontal of Port from this century. Yes yes, the world has other disasters afoot, but this disaster is afoot here: what has become of us‽

Rose red colour, almost opaque in the centre. Earthy nose, a little baked in tone. Nice texture on entry, but the fruit is subdued. Nice structure. Bright fruit on the aftertaste and a long finish. Showing as being a little closed. 88/100.
